Today, my sister sent me this screenshot:

Now, wouldn't that be awesome, right? But it says "AI overview" at the top, then shares information I've never actually seen or heard Melanie say anywhere herself.
I told my sister that I've never seen Melanie say that, and I don't trust the AI overviews. Although I wouldn't be surprised if she actually was autistic, I would just need to see a source where she's the one directly saying "I am autistic". Not some random google AI saying she's "spoken about her experiences".
Then, I saw the "according to the Academy of Special Dreams" at the bottom as the source, so I clicked the link and it took me to this article:

I also scrolled down to the bottom of the page, and found that the copyright year for this article was 2022.

So, this article is about a different person named Melanie Martinez, who is autistic, and was also 18 years old in 2022. It is not about the Melanie my sister assumed it was about, due to the AI overview.

I'm making this post because I don't want other people to just assume whatever google tells them is true. Especially now with all the AI stuff, you have to make sure you check sources and know where the information you're reading is coming from.
It doesn't matter whether or not Melanie is autistic, but she hasn't publicly said anything about autism in general anywhere, yet google AI is just jumbling this random article about another girl together with actually true information about Melanie.
And the fact my sister was originally just looking for Melanie Martinez merchandise when she found this misinformation is proof that it's easy to stumble upon and get tricked by AI.
Please just make sure you know the sources of the information you're reading, and check the sources yourself to make sure the facts are actually true!!
